    What Is a Bedroom Futon?

    A bedroom futon is a versatile piece of furniture that can function as both a bed and a sofa. During the day, it can be used as a seating area where you can read, relax, watch TV or work on your laptop. At night, it can be converted into a sleeping surface for yourself, a family member or a guest.

    This dual-purpose design is what makes futons so useful. Instead of filling a room with both a bed and a separate lounge, a futon gives you the benefit of both in one compact piece of furniture.

    Modern bedroom futons are available in many sizes, styles and materials. You can find simple single futons for small bedrooms, larger double futons for guest rooms, and more premium options with thicker mattresses and stylish frames. Some designs have timber frames for a warm and natural look, while others use metal frames for a sleek and contemporary finish.

    Common features of a bedroom futon include:

    • A dual-purpose design for seating and sleeping
    • A space-saving structure for compact rooms
    • Modern styles to suit different interiors
    • Easy conversion from sofa to bed
    • Comfortable mattress options for everyday or occasional use
    • Durable frames designed for long-term practicality

    Because of these features, a futon can fit easily into many rooms, including bedrooms, guest rooms, teenage rooms, studio apartments and home offices.

    Benefits of Choosing a Futon for Your Bedroom

    1. Maximises Small Spaces

    Space is one of the biggest concerns in many Australian homes, especially for those living in apartments, townhouses or smaller bedrooms. Every square metre matters, and large furniture pieces can quickly make a room feel crowded.

    A bedroom futon helps solve this problem by combining two furniture pieces into one. Instead of needing both a traditional bed and a separate chair or sofa, you can use one futon for both purposes. This creates more open floor space and makes the room easier to move around in.

    For small bedrooms, a futon can also make the space feel less cluttered. During the day, you can fold it into a sofa position and enjoy a cleaner, more open layout. At night, you can convert it back into a bed when it is time to sleep.

    This makes a futon especially useful for:

    • Studio apartments
    • Small bedrooms
    • Teenagers’ rooms
    • Shared living spaces
    • Home offices that double as guest rooms
    • Spare rooms with limited floor space

    If your goal is to make a room feel bigger, more practical and more organised, a futon is a smart furniture choice.

    2. Ideal for Guest Rooms

    A spare bedroom often sits unused for most of the year. While it is helpful to have a proper place for guests to sleep, keeping a full bed in the room can limit how you use the space on normal days.

    With a futon, your guest room can become much more flexible. When no one is staying over, the futon can be used as a sofa. This allows the room to function as a reading room, hobby space, study area or quiet lounge. When guests arrive, the futon can quickly be converted into a bed.

    This is perfect for families who want to get more value from their spare room. Instead of having a room that is only used occasionally, you can enjoy it every day.

    A futon is also useful if you regularly host family members, friends or overnight visitors. It gives them a comfortable place to sleep without requiring a permanent bed setup.

    3. Budget-Friendly Comfort

    Buying furniture for a bedroom can become expensive, especially if you need both a bed and a sofa. One of the main advantages of a futon is that it can be more budget-friendly than buying two separate pieces.

    A futon gives you seating and sleeping functionality in a single purchase. This makes it a practical choice for people furnishing a new home, setting up a rental property, preparing a student room or upgrading a bedroom on a budget.

    Modern futons are designed to offer comfort without costing too much. Many options include supportive mattresses, sturdy frames and attractive finishes. You do not have to sacrifice style or practicality just to stay within your budget.

    For households looking for value, a futon is a sensible investment. It provides everyday use, guest-ready convenience and long-term flexibility.

    4. Stylish and Contemporary Designs

    Futons are no longer limited to basic or plain styles. Today’s bedroom futons come in a wide range of designs that can suit different home interiors.

    If your bedroom has a minimalist look, you can choose a futon with clean lines and neutral fabric. If you prefer a warm and natural feel, a timber frame can complement your space beautifully. For a more modern room, a metal frame or upholstered futon can add a sleek and polished touch.

    Popular futon styles include:

    • Minimalist linen designs
    • Soft upholstered finishes
    • Timber frame futons
    • Compact sofa-bed styles
    • Neutral colours such as grey, beige and charcoal
    • Modern designs for apartments and contemporary homes

    Because there are so many choices available, it is easy to find a futon that matches your bedroom’s existing look. A well-chosen futon can make the room feel more complete, comfortable and stylish.

    5. Easy Maintenance

    A bedroom futon is also easy to maintain, which is important for busy households. Many futons are made with durable fabrics and practical materials designed for regular use.

    Some futons come with removable covers, making cleaning much easier. This is especially helpful if the futon is used by children, teenagers, pets or guests. Even if the cover is not removable, many modern futon fabrics are designed to be simple to spot clean.

    Easy maintenance makes futons a great choice for:

    • Family homes
    • Rental properties
    • Guest rooms
    • Kids’ bedrooms
    • Student accommodation
    • Everyday lounging spaces

    With regular care, a good-quality futon can stay looking fresh and comfortable for years.

    How to Choose the Right Bedroom Futon

    Choosing the right futon depends on how you plan to use it. Before buying, think about your room size, comfort needs, preferred style and how often the futon will be used as a bed.

    Size

    Size is one of the first things to consider. If the room is small or the futon is for one person, a single or compact futon may be enough. These are great for children’s rooms, teenagers’ bedrooms or smaller apartments.

    If the futon will be used by couples or frequent guests, a double or queen-size futon may be a better option. It provides more sleeping space and can feel more comfortable for overnight stays.

    Always measure your room before choosing a futon. Make sure there is enough space when the futon is folded as a sofa and when it is opened into a bed.

    Mattress Quality

    Comfort should always be a priority. If the futon will only be used occasionally, a standard mattress may be suitable. However, if it will be used regularly, it is worth choosing a futon with a thicker and more supportive mattress.

    Look for options with high-density foam, pocket springs or layered cushioning. These features can help provide better support and a more comfortable night’s sleep.

    A good mattress can make a big difference, especially if guests will be sleeping on the futon for more than one night.

    Frame Material

    The frame affects both the appearance and durability of the futon. Timber frames offer a warm, natural and timeless look. They suit many bedroom styles and can make the room feel more inviting.

    Metal frames, on the other hand, are often sleek, durable and modern. They can work well in contemporary rooms, apartments or minimalist spaces.

    Choose a frame that matches your bedroom style and can handle the level of use you expect.

    Ease of Conversion

    A futon should be easy to use. If it is difficult to convert from sofa to bed, you may not enjoy using it regularly.

    Before choosing a futon, check how the conversion mechanism works. A smooth and simple design is especially important if the futon will be used every day or by guests who may need to set it up themselves.

    A good futon should move easily between seating and sleeping positions without too much effort.
